Musical Saturday @ Warren Library: Mostly Motown!

Saturday, May 3 at 2 pm 

The Warren Library welcomes the extraordinary vocal talents of Rhonda Denet who, accompanied by the SFS Duo, will perform “Mostly Motown”, a review of classic rhythm & blues and soul of the 1960s and 70s with a focus on songs from Motown's heyday.  Join them as they celebrate a time when this primarily African-American genre crossed over to mainstream audiences.  Featured songs were made famous by artists like Aretha Franklin, Etta James, Smokey Robinson, Stevie Wonder, Marvin Gaye and more.  Through the music, the magic and the message, there is something for everyone!
